Cougar fans, thanks to you, we have advanced to the championships of the 2014 NCAA 6th Fan contest against Western Illinois. Voting for the championships began Monday morning and continues through Sunday at 4 p.m. ET and we need you to help us claim the title. The winning school receives $100,000 from the NCAA for scholarships.
